Need help with a new clutch issue

I am trying to change a clutch in a 93 Ford Probe.
The new equipment is not working correct however.

I will do my best to describe the trouble.


The part that the throw out bearing rides against...when you tighten the pressure plate down... the forks go in instead of going out.
This is not allowing the clutch to disengage.
It is not related to the pedal because the pedal is not yet connected.
The hydraulic cylinder on the tranny stays fully extended all the time because the pressure plate will not allow the forks to push back.

I would think that it is a bad pressure plate but I went back and got another replacement.

I am at a loss.
Any ideas?
